The government on Monday issued compulsory testing notices for 74 places across Hong Kong.

Anyone who has visited any of these premises and stayed there for the length of time and on the dates specified must get a nucleic acid test for Covid-19.

The buildings are located in Fanling, Sheung Shui, Wong Tai Sin, Tin Shui Wai, Tseung Kwan O, Sha Tin, Ngau Tau Kok, Kwai Chung, Tsz Wan Shan, Ngau Chi Wan, Lok Fu, Lam Tin, Yuen Long, Kwun Tong, Sau Mau Ping, Ap Lei Chau, Tung Chung, Ma On Shan, Yau Tong, Tsing Yi, Tuen Mun, Pok Fu Lam, Wong Tai Sin, San Po Kong, Shau Kei Wan, Tai Po and Diamond Hill.

In addition, 28 locations in Kwun Tong, Ma On Shan, Kwun Tong, Tai Po and Sha Tin were issued with compulsory testing notices after sewage samples tested positive for Covid-19.

The Centre for Health Protection on Monday reported 7,938 new Covid infections, including 166 imported cases.
